Output ebe543b7d23cc892606f8def89f61149efd4c3775c59485e9efa1c56e63818f2:1

value
2383860
script pubkey
OP_0 OP_PUSHBYTES_20 d2ce7186178f8e71afc60604dbadbb4c83dc91fc
address
ltc1q6t88rpsh3788rt7xqczdhtdmfjpaey0ukyzvur
transaction
ebe543b7d23cc892606f8def89f61149efd4c3775c59485e9efa1c56e63818f2
spent
true